Ruto puts Kindiki on notice over backlog of passportsThe second National Executive Retreat of the Kenya Kwanza government ended yesterday with underperforming cabinet secretaries and their principal secretaries put on notice. Sources at the meeting indicated that Interior Cabinet Secretary Professor Kithure Kindiki came under fire over the passport backlog at the Immigration Department, which has denied thousands of Kenyans job opportunities abroad. The issue is said to have stemmed from Monday’s meeting where the UDA caucus complained about not being informed of 2,500 nursing jobs in Saudi Arabia for which only 500 applications had been received. The arduous process that thousands of Kenyans have been subjected to in long passport queues is said to be limiting the number of aspiring Kenyans who want to practice their skills in foreign job markets. The Interior boss has been put on probation for three months and President William Ruto has asked Kindiki to resolve the crisis as soon as possible.

(Bloomberg) -- The rand strengthened and local bond yields dropped after South Africa said it will tap its gold and foreign-exchange reserves to reduce the scale of its public debt sales. The account, which is managed by the central bank on behalf of the Treasury, holds about 500 billion rand ($26.6 billion) in unrealized profits incurred through changes in the value of the rand. Nairobi Woman Representative Esther Passaris now says that the controversial housing levy is worth it. Speaking in a Thursday interview on TV47, Passaris outlined the benefits that Nairobi citizens would enjoy if the housing levy is implemented. She also reiterated that if the housing levy is implemented, then the nation would be complying with the world's agenda for decent housing. We need better housing for our people," Passaris saidOn Tuesday, the new bill passed the second reading in Parliament. The new bill was introduced to the House after the courts twice declared the 1.5 per cent Housing Levy which is meant to finance President William Ruto’s Affordable Housing Project unconstitutional.
